Overview

Postcode CB1 9LE is located in an urban city, within the Cherry Hinton ward of Cambridge in the East of England region, and forms part of the Cherry Hinton area. It has very low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 27.7 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 66% below the East of England average of 82 per 1,000. The average income per household in Cherry Hinton is £66,312 per year. The nearest station is Cambridge, about 1.5 miles away. There are 6 primary and 3 secondary schools in the area. There is 1 park nearby, the closest large park is Cherry Hinton Hall.
